About this property

Grooms Cottage- Sleeps 4 in 2 bedrooms plus 2 to 4 dogs depending on size.

Grooms's Cottage is a stone barn conversion with two bedrooms and is furnished and equipped to a high standard. It is situated on the farm, adjacent to the working farm yard, with views from its balcony over the surrounding countryside and farm yard.

Facilities for your dog

Groom's Cottage has a large fenced exercise area, a dedicated day kennel and a large enclosed rear yard. The balcony overlooks the exercise area.

What makes this property unique

Tregawne sits at the head of the Ruthern Valley overlooking its own land. It is privacy personified.
Our own experience of Cottage holidays with dogs have told us that when the brochure says dog friendly it means you can bring your dog. Cottages have had no facilities for dogs at all. We went to Ireland the promised dog proof garden was far from it. The big dogs could jump the gate and the little dogs walk under it. Needless to say it did not lead to a successful holiday far from it.

When you come on holiday with dogs and kids they need space.
We have a fenced exercise area of nearly an acre where your dogs and kids can run free. No walk of shame at 7.30 am and 11.00 pm with a plastic bag although we do ask you to poo pick.
Chuck the dogs and kids out and go back to bed
or sit on the balcony and watch them. n.b there is a lake in the exercise area in which dogs and kids and you are welcome to swim but please do be careful and don't leave small children or ones who cannot swim unsupervised. The lake is between I and 2 metres deep in the middle.
We also provide a kennel for each cottage where you can leave your dogs if you want to go somewhere without them - assuming they are used to it.
